So I spent a few hours with the TRs and learned a lot. The coolest thing is the reversible lid, so you can open it from either side.

The wheels are pretty sweet as well; I’d make a custom bracket and put some beefy all terrains on there and call it a day. I imagine anyone rolling up to the beach with a fridge full of cold drinks would be immediately crowned hometown hero; or anywhere really.

Seems power consumption is lower for DC by a decent margin, like 20 difference... I was very surprised and have to do some further testing to account for variance/a fluke. I tested ac and dc on both the VL and TR, and even though the VL used less than last time (maybe because ambient temp much lower?), the TR still used a significant amount more. At similar starting temp, the VL used 32 peak on DC and 48 peak (only few secs) then stayed under 40 when under AC. Meanwhile, the TR stayed at a whopping 71 on DC and 80-82 on AC. These numbers were not quite what I was expecting so I will be doing a lot more tests this week in terms of power consumption.

As far as internals go... I hope screenshots from the stream will do, and short clips... because someone forgot to snap pictures again! Doh! The good news is the internals are similar to that of a VL, as in same exact model SECOP compressor; they make many, and this one is labeled as “heavy duty”, I think. The air condenser is bigger on the TR60 than the VL45, as expected, but the fan, temp sensor, wiring harness, temp/power controls and fuse are similar. I label this as good news because simplicity and interchangeability is a good thing in my book.

On that note, the VL are easier to work on since the displays/controls are also in the same area as the rest of the components, which makes almost everything accessible by removing the side panel. In the TRs the controls are at the top so it’s... very slightly inconvenient. It doesn’t bother me as it’s just 2 extra screws, but I will acknowledge that having everything behind one maintenance panel
Is nice.

Oh and... 60 liters is a lot... I threw Tofu in there for reference (will clip later). I could fit 2 TOFUs (my 1/10 scale rock crawler camera truck) and another 1/10 scale racer in the main tray alone. I can’t even fit 2 TOFUs in the VL45.

Going to have to look into how to start a poll, but for the sustained power consumption test, what temp would you guys like to see tested? With the VL45, I did 32F.

For the initial cooling, I think I’m going to do ambient temp to freezing (0F), and then clip/document it at various intervals. For example, “it took xx watt hours over 2 hours to go from xx to xx, averaging xx continuous watts”, and document it for 40, 30, 20, 10 and 0 degrees. I can also figure out average watts per degree changed for each tier. I imagine going from 10 to 0 will use up more power than 40 to 30. That’s what I’m thinking so far for the initial cooling test.

Also, for initial cooling, should I fill it with water or test it empty? Empty seems the most fair and easiest to reference later when comparing other models, right?
